Doctor Who is a British science fiction television programme produced by the BBC. The programme depicts the adventures of a Time Lord, a time-travelling, humanoid alien known as the Doctor who explores the universe in a sentient time machine called the TARDIS that flies through time and space, whose exterior appears as a blue police box from 1963 London, when the series first aired. Along with a succession of companions, he faces a variety of foes while working to save civilisations, help people, and right wrongs.

Doctor Who Series 7 2012: What We Know so far:
Airdate – Autumn 2012
13 Episodes + 2012 Christmas Special
Main Cast
Matt Smith – The Doctor
Karen Gillan – Amy (unspecified amount of episodes)
Arthur Darvill – Rory (unspecified amount of episodes)
TBC – New companion
Other notes: According to Moffat, “We’ll see a lot of Amy”, but both her and Rory will leave during the series in a “heartbreaking” way. Karen Gillan said that Amy dying is a possibility. Recently Gillan commented that she will appear in “a few episodes. A few really good episodes.”
We will see a new companion sometime during the series, but the role has not yet been cast. Moffat teased that the companion could be a “he, she or it.”
Returning Cast
Alex Kingston – River Song
Monsters
Producer Marcus Wilson said that a couple of old classics from the 60′s and 70′s will return but will be “moved on a bit.”
